This paper describes a preliminary study on how Interaction Fidelity, shaped by a combination of visual, auditory and haptic modalities, impacts the user’s workload. A VR escape room environment consisting of 5 puzzles to be solved in a pre-defined order is presented. Preliminary analysis shows that further investigation on the VR escape room environment could provide insights on how IF influences the user’s workload depending on the type of task.
